Is K80.81 an HCC code?

No. K80.81 is a billable ICD-10-CM code but does not map to any HCC category in V28, V24, ESRD, or RxHCC.

This code does not map to an HCC category in any model (V28, V24, ESRD, RxHCC).

What This Code Means

K80.81 is the ICD-10-CM diagnosis code for other cholelithiasis with obstruction. Other types of gallstones not fitting the previous categories, with blockage of bile flow. K80.81 sits in the ICD-10-CM chapter for diseases of the digestive system (k00-k95), within the section covering disorders of gallbladder, biliary tract and pancreas (k80-k87).

K80.81 is a billable ICD-10-CM code but does not map to a payment HCC under the CMS-HCC V28, V24, ESRD, or RxHCC risk adjustment models. It can be reported on Medicare Advantage encounter data submissions but it does not contribute to a beneficiary's RAF score and therefore does not affect risk-adjusted payments to the plan.

This is the obstructive variant of other cholelithiasis; confirm obstruction is documented.

Coding Tips

  • This is the obstructive variant of other cholelithiasis; confirm obstruction is documented
  • Verify that more specific K80 codes are not applicable before using this catch-all code
